The head of the Polo Federation of Isfahan Province announced the holding of the National Polo Festival at Naqsh-e Jahan Square coinciding with National Polo Day. He stated that with the start of the new school year, a symbolic and charitable competition was held aimed at providing school supplies for underprivileged students, and this initiative will continue as part of a campaign.
